What is the Range of Magnification?
The standard zoom potentiality in Excel scope from a minimum of 10 % to a utmost of 400 %. This spectrum grant users to efficaciously shrink large amount of data to fit on a individual blind for nimble visual scanning or blow up specific formula to ensure truth. If you try to promote beyond these bounds, Excel will automatically cumber your input to these defined bound.

Methods to Adjust Your Zoom Level
There are several ways to interact with the overstatement settings in your spreadsheet. Finding the method that best suits your stimulus style - whether you prefer a mouse or keyboard shortcuts - will create you more effective.
Using the Status Bar Slider
The most intuitive way to control your view is the zoom luger locate in the bottom correct nook of the application window. Simply tangle the slider to the left will decrease the magnification until you gain the Minimum Zoom Of Ms Excel at 10 %. This is highly responsive and double-dyed for fast adjustments during a busy work session.
The View Tab Ribbon
For more precision, you can voyage to the Prospect tab on the top palm. Hither, you will find the "Zoom" radical. Snap the "Zoom" button open a duologue box where you can manually enter any part from 10 % to 400 %. Additionally, the "Zoom to Selection" characteristic is a hidden gem that mechanically adjust your perspective to fit a specifically highlighted range of cell, efficaciously short-circuit the demand to reckon the right part.
Keyboard Shortcuts for Power Users
If you prefer keep your finger on the keyboard, you can hold the Ctrl key and use the roll wheel on your shiner to surge in or out rapidly. Instead, using the Alt + W + Q episode grant you to promptly open the zoom menu and type in your desired value, facilitate speedy sailing without displace your hand to the mouse.
